What are the responsibilities and job description for the Powder Booth Operator position at Join Our Team?
This role involves operating powder coating equipment to apply high-quality finishes to various parts, while maintaining strict quality standards and adhering to production schedules. The ideal candidate will ensure consistent coating coverage, perform equipment maintenance, and maintain a clean, safe work environment.
Responsibilities:
- Operate manual and automated powder-coating equipment to paint parts according to specifications.
- Maintain production standards, including line speed, film thickness, coverage, and cure requirement.
- Set and adjust paint parameters to achieve optimal coating coverage and curing in accordance with the established schedule.
- Conduct visual inspections of parts during loading and unloading processes
- Identify quality issues and make necessary adjustments to maintain coating standards.
- Ensure all finished products meet company quality specifications
- Perform scheduled preventive maintenance on powder coating equipment
- Clean washers, ovens, and powder booths to prevent cross-contamination
- Execute proper lockout/tagout procedures when required
- Maintain inventory levels of powder materials and parts using the Kan Ban system
- Keep the work area clean, organized, and safe at all times
- Properly dispose of scrap and waste materials in designated containers
- Complete accurate production documentation and tickets

M-D Building Products has been a trusted name in American construction for over 106 years. Founded in 1920, we have spent more than a century designing, manufacturing, and distributing the products that builders, contractors, and homeowners depend on to get the job done right. What started as a focused commitment to quality weatherstripping has grown into one of the most recognized and respected product portfolios in the construction industry.
We are proud to be an American manufacturer. Every product bearing the M-D name is made right here in the United States, with production facilities in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ma, our home and headquarters, as well as Louisville, Kentucky, and Gainesville and Brooklet, Georgia. Our facilities are home to skilled, dedicated teams who bring the same pride and craftsmanship to every product they make.
